New racer2,need setting help

petew

New member
I'm just wondering what you guys use for trashy areas,and not so trashy areas.I don't care for 2 tone I always hunt in 3 tone.But I've run iron audio at 00 .
I'm a coin hunter mostly in old areas,some real trashy,some not so trashy.
I have the pro pack,so both coils .

Thanks,pete
 
Well on mine ( R2) I run 3 tone, gain at 85, ID Filter at 2 and Iron audio at 1 or 2, tone break lowered a bit to 65 to throw old pennies into the high tone. I like to hear the iron, just not loud.

Ghost town iron infested sites try these as a starter:
Mode: Three tone
Gain 85 - 95
ID Filter 3
Notch 95
Tone Breaks 11 & 65
Tones set Low 10 hz, mid 40 hz, high 70 hz
Iron Volume 1

For Coins and Jewelry in Parks (modern aluminum trash)
Mode: Three tone
Gain 50
ID Filter 27
Notch out 33 - 42, 46 - 63 & 95
Tone Breaks 29 & 75
Tones set Low 10 hz, mid 40 hz, high 70 hz
Iron Volume 0
